如何在当前版本中使用drone secret命令?

时间:2017-08-31 13:03:51

标签: drone

我想在ssh个秘密中添加drone密钥,但无法使命令生效。我已尝试在各种stackoverflow /文档页面上找到的许多版本的命令,但它们都不起作用。命令帮助也提供了与文档中的语法完全不同的语法...

来自the documentation

drone secret add \
  --repository <registry> \
  --image <image> \
  --name <name> \
  --value <value>

这对我不起作用。

然后我发现这个Stackoverflow question关于将ssh密钥添加到秘密中。答案再次显示了不同的语法,我试过这种方式,仍然无法正常工作。

当我尝试使用该命令时,我得到了这个:

  

不正确的用法。

     

NAME:无人机秘密添加 - 添加秘密

     

用法:无人机秘密添加[命令选项] [回购] [密钥] [值]

     

选项: - event [--event option --event option]注入秘密   对于这些事件类型--image [--image option --image   选项]为这些图像类型注入秘密 - 输入输入   来自文件的秘密值--skip-verify跳过验证   秘密 - 在构建日志中隐藏秘密

这表明它应该像这样使用:

drone secret add user/repo SSH_KEY <my_id_rsa>

但这也不起作用。

那么使用这个命令的实际方式是什么?

1 个答案:

答案 0 :(得分:0)

原来可以在回购的设置页面中的Web界面中添加秘密。我完全错过了它,文档没有提到它。

所以不需要使用命令行。